I'd worry the ITB idea would have issues with the fact that the VQ throttles through the valve timing/lift and keeps the throttle bodies open all the time.

Having said that, I've done ITBs from a 1600cc bike on a 1.8L Miata motor and it sounded wicked. Had to use a Megasquirt to get it to run though. ITBs, if they'd work on the VQ without a haltec or other complete ECU replacement, would be <chefs kiss>
